How best is Steve Smith?

Called as one of the young Fab Four of Test Cricket along with Joe root, Virat and Kane Williamson by Martin Crowe ; introduced to the cricketing World as a right arm leg spin bowler-all rounder, Smith is today one of the top most batters in the cricket community. Steve Smith has got that knack, although his ODI record is incomparable to Kohli’s, as is everyone else’s. Where Smith stands out is with his output in Test cricket. Amongst his contemporaries, he is peerless.99.94 is a statistic that every cricket fan knows (it’s Sir Don Bradman’s Test average), and it’s a career average that appears impossible to beat in the modern game. It’s impossible to evaluate Smith without discussing Bradman. It was a source of contention when Lawrence Booth wrote in the 2018 issue of Wisden that Smith is “the best Test batsman since Bradman.” It is now a proven reality. Smith’s 61.8 Test average from 77 Tests is second best among players who have played at least 20 Tests. Only one player has more century than Smith , who has played fewer than 80 Tests.
Now to ponder over how far can Steve Smith go?

The answer is obvious. His challenge, really, is maintaining his form. He scored his first Test century at the Oval in 2013 and has added 26 since. He lost a year of his career to suspension , the ball tampering affair , so is averaging five centuries a year, or could be more than 5 an year without the break that transpired in his career. Tear , lies and Sandpaper; that was the time when Australian cricket fell apart, ensued in the suspension of Steve Smith, David Warner and Darren Lehmann.

However, the bans felt disproportionate, severe enough to appease the mob — and their sponsors — even though this was a minority viewpoint in the ensuing uproar. Smith and Warner also lost their Indian Premier League jobs, as well as a lot of money, and Bancroft was no longer needed by Somerset, a missed opportunity. Because Bancroft, the junior man, had been used, there was sympathy for him. Then Smith broke down at Sydney airport, tears streaming down his cheeks and the misery etched on his face, a scene that supposedly caused a red-eyed Lehmann to intervene.

Counting back, two years ago, Steve Smith made a stunning return to the longest format of the game after the ball tampering scandal. After serving a one-year ban for his role in the ball-tampering fiasco against South Africa in 2018, Smith was set to return to Test cricket. On his return to Test cricket, the right-handed batsman scored a century in the first Ashes Test against England at Birmingham.

Smith arrived at the crease with Australia at 17/2 in the first innings, and the team was in trouble. The visitors were subsequently reduced to 122/8, and Smith was faced with a mammoth task.
